Friday Night Crossover Results

girlsbball-300x195

A crossover Friday in the Wasaren offered few surprises at the end of the night as games played out as we thought they would.  A nice win for the Valley boys over Tamarac highlighted the action and here’s a closer look at all the contests from a February Friday.

Girls

Greenwich 83  Berlin 22

Leading Scorers:  Witches – Molly Brophy 25       Emma Brophy 11       Tess Merrill 10       Faith Hewitt 10                  Mountaineers – Kaley Culbertson 4        McKenna Jansen 4      Lockett 4

Key Stat:  The Witches steamrolled Berlin with 33 points in the first period, put 10 players in the scoring column and cruised to the easy victory over the Mountaineers.  

 

Hoosick Falls 48  Spa Catholic 27

Leading Scorers:  Falls – Logan Thayne 24            Saints – Katie Cronin 9

Key Stat:  The Panthers led 16-1 at the quarter and 34-3 at halftime in coasting to the “W” over Spa Catholic.

Hoosic Valley / Mechanicville :  Postponed

 

Boys

Hoosic Valley 71  Tamarac 59

Leading Scorers:  Valley – Isaac Carlo 20       Matt Rowe 16       Derek Eddy 15      Zach Ryan 11         Bengals – Jacob DeFreest 22       Anthony Ciampolillo 10        Frank Zotto 10

Key Stat:  With the Valley leading 35-32 at the break, the Indians used a 20-12 third period to gain some breathing room and closed things out over the final frame to notch the victory.  The Valley placed four players in doubles and converted on 27 of 36 from the stripe, in extending their winning streak to four, heading into sectional play.

 

Greenwich 81  Berlin 42

Leading Scorers:  Witches – John Walsh 17           Sam Howard 16        Alex Curtis 14       Carson Mosher 10            Mountaineers – Brandon Rifenburg 17

Key Stat:  We said yesterday the Witches would win going away and the only question would be how many threes they’d knock down.  Greenwich drilled 12 triples in nearly doubling up the Mountaineers.

 

Stillwater 73  Spa Catholic 52

Leading Scorers:  Warriors – Brian McNeil 23        Grant Baker 12          Mason Seymour 11 Saints – Ryan McCarroll 20

Key Stat:  The Warriors scored 20 or more in three quarters and put this one away with a 21-9 advantage in the third.

 

Mechanicville 73  Cambridge 33

Leading Scorers:  Red Raiders – Devin Garland 22          Luciano D’Ambro 17          Indians – Nick Murphy 8

Key Stat:  The Raiders coupled plenty of firepower with limiting Cambridge to a combined five points over the first and final periods in coasting to the road win over the Indians .
